PHP社区源码怎么选?手把手教你玩转开源宝库

速达网络 源码大全 4

哎哟喂!最近好多朋友跟我吐槽:"网上PHP源码多得像牛毛,下十个能用半个都算走运!" 这话可说到点子上了!您知道吗?去年全国有37%的开发者栽在选错社区源码上。今天咱就掰开讲讲PHP社区源码那些门道,保证您看完就能淘到真金!


为啥非得折腾社区源码?

PHP社区源码怎么选?手把手教你玩转开源宝库-第1张图片

您可能要问:"现在SaaS平台这么多,为啥非得折腾代码?" 嘿!这您就不知道了吧?​​社区源码就像变形金刚​​,既能省钱又能玩出花!看看这个对比表就明白差距了:

​对比项​社区源码商业系统
初始成本0元起2万起步
二次开发随便改加功能得加钱
数据安全自己掌控存在云端有风险
功能上限取决于技术实力受套餐限制
适合人群技术控/创业团队完全不懂代码的小白

举个真实案例:去年某本地论坛用Discuz!源码三个月做到日活5万+,转化率比某商业平台高42%。您说这钱省得值不值?


选源码三大命门

别被花哨宣传忽悠瘸了!这几个细节不注意,分分钟掉坑里:

​① 文档齐全才是硬道理​
必须带详细安装手册和API文档!教您个检测绝招:下载完先找README.md文件,​​像Laravel这种顶级框架,文档详细到连报错表情包都有​

​② 社区活跃度要够顶​
看这三个指标准没错:

  • GitHub星标≥5k(人气保证)
  • 最近更新≤3个月(没成僵尸项目)
  • Issues区回复率≥80%(有人管死活​​推荐盯紧Symfony这种月更选手​

​③ 扩展性要够野​
必须带这些接口:

  • 第三方登录插槽(微信/QQ一键登)
  • 支付**对接位(支付宝/微信支付)
  • 云存储兼容口(七牛云/COS随便换)
    网页7提到的资产管理系统源码就完美符合

五步搭建实战(附避坑指南)

咱拿WordPress社区版举个例,手把手教您操作:

  1. ​环境准备要利索​
    新手推荐装XAMPP套件:
    → Apache+MySQL+PHP三件套齐活
    → 自带phpMyAdmin管理数据库
    → 支持Windows/Mac双平台

  2. ​源码下载别手抖​
    认准三大安全渠道:

  • GitHub官方仓库(带绿色Verified标)
  • WordPress中文站(国内镜像快)
  • 知名开发者博客(带数字签名验证)
  1. ​配置文件要细抠​
    重点改这仨文件:
  • wp-config.php(数据库账号密码)
  • .htaccess(伪静态规则)
  • functions.php(主题功能扩展)
    别学老王把数据库密码设成123456
  1. ​插件安装有讲究​
    必备这三款神器:
    → WP Rocket(缓存加速)
    → Wordfence(安全防护)
    → Yoast SEO(搜索引擎优化)
    网页8提到的个人博客模板就预装了这些

  2. ​上线前必做三检​
    缺一不可的体检项目:

  • 用GTmetrix测加载速度(≥85分才合格)
  • 拿W3C验证器查代码规范(错误≤5个)
  • 真机测试支付流程(模拟成功/失败场景)

行业案例对对碰

不是所有源码都万能!我整理了个适配指南:

✅ ​​推荐场景​

  • 企业官网(用WordPress+Elementor)
  • 电商平台(选Magento+支付插件)
  • 知识社区(搭Discourse+打赏模块)
  • 内部系统(搞Yii2+RBAC权限)

❌ ​​慎用场景​

  • 超高频交易(得自己写核心算法)
  • 银行级安全(社区版加密不够看)
  • 海量即时通讯(扛不住万人并发)
  • 特殊硬件对接(要定制驱动)

个人踩坑碎碎念

最后说点掏心窝的话:新手最爱犯的错就是"贪多嚼不烂"。见过有人给婚庆网站装20个插件,结果首页加载要8秒,客户扭头就跑!现在流行"极简主义",把握这三个原则准没错:

  1. 功能插件≤5个(每多一个加载慢0.3秒)
  2. 数据库查询≤50次/页(用Redis缓存救命)
  3. 静态资源全上CDN(七牛云免费10G够用)

别看现在AI生成代码这么火,上个月有哥们用GPT写了个投票系统,结果用户能无限刷票...您说这机器能理解人类那点小心思吗?所以啊,源码可以借,业务逻辑还得自己磨!您说是不是这个理?

标签: 手把手 开源 宝库